Vice-Chairman of the State Administration Council (SAC), Vice-Senior General Soe Win, hosted a delegation led by General Direk Bongkarn, Advisory Board Chairman of the Office of the Royal Thai Army Chief and Head of Army Operations Centre, Neighbouring Countries Coordination Centre (NCCC), at Bayintnaung Villa in Nay Pyi Taw yesterday afternoon.
During the meeting, both sides engaged in discussions to strengthen diplomatic relations and friendly ties between the two nations and their respective armed forces.
The matters were also included such as enhancing relationships between leaders and senior officers of both Tatmadaws, promoting cooperation and successfully organizing annual meetings among officers at various levels, collaborative efforts to combat human trafficking and online scams in border areas, addressing issues related to illegal fishing activities by Thai trawlers in Myanmar’s territorial waters, plans for exchanging information to maintain peace and stability in the border regions, encouraging goodwill visits and fostering enhanced cooperation between senior military officials.
Chief of the General Staff (Army, Navy, and Air), Lt-Gen Kyaw Swa Lin, and other senior Tatmadaw officers from the Office of the Commander-in-Chief were also present at the meeting.
